Thanks Terror - was really fun - and what made it awesome is that we were 7 players each - which is a nice number for CTF.
We hope to soon become a really challenging Clan to all the Clans - but hey - its all for fun hey!
What I want to know though - is what is a good TDM stratedgy - other than being a really sharp player. This round we tried two tactics - one - we attempted to stay in one big group (which we found extremely dangerous) and second we tried to keep in groups of 2 to 3 - which worked better - but surely there is some really good TDM stratedgies out there?
If I can give you some advice in TDM and FFA, not that I'm the best player @ all but get to the high spots and protect them, you always have an advantage from the top. Also hijack key weapon spawn spots and defend them like hell!
GunJitsu
17 Jun 2005, 12:53
From what I've played its better to stay in groups of 2 - 3 people, but timing armor and superweapons must be the most important thing. Also putting a good sniper and a good rocket/flak player in the same group works really well.

Hey Hey Gm boys,
From my side, i really found that getting your individual dueling skills will help in all game types. It teaches u to stay alive which is vital and all the times for respawns.
Groups of 2 / 3 are fine any more than that and you will start to kill yourself by shooting your team mates.
,also watch the good players, you can learn great jumps and shortcuts.
Hope this helps
